Output 63cb758812e2aa7dc2394d7606ffd84ae16e23e6efed5ca1aaef110dff29bef4:0

value
529101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9812a383cc9bfa411d3822f7c46bd37c6f20a111 OP_EQUAL
address
3FZ6xk5pz17h9aMV1q31WBH6ruSkzY6tjA
transaction
63cb758812e2aa7dc2394d7606ffd84ae16e23e6efed5ca1aaef110dff29bef4
spent
true